In honor of Juneteenth, the Mesa Historical Museum presents:
The Matriarchs of Washington Park: The Women who Persevered through Racism and Segregation
Guest Lecturer: Bruce Nelson
Celebrate the African American women who demonstrated courageous efforts of community activism, artistry, and kinship in the face of racism and misogyny.
Washington Park, aka North Town, is a one square mile radius community, located just north of downtown Mesa, Arizona; it is the once-segregated neighborhood of Mesa. Today it is recognized by the city as the Washington-Escobedo Heritage Neighborhood. The matriarchs of the neighborhood have demonstrated great resiliency in the community.
